Abstract

Transcriptional factors play important roles in plant growth, development and responses to stresses. BBX transcriptional factors are characterized with one or two B-box domains in the protein sequence. They are comprehensively involved in photomorphogenesis, flowering, shade avoidance, signal transduction of phytohormones, biotic and abiotic stress responses in plants by regulating gene transcription and interacting with other transcription factors. The classification, structure and functions of BBX of plants are reviewed in this paper.
